Strike plate loose

If your uPVC door lock is misaligned or isn't working correctly, you must contact a locksmith immediately. This is because it's not just uncomfortable for you, but it also makes your home and contents at risk. This is especially the case if you aren't sure how to fix it yourself. A locksmith can do an interim repair while you wait for replacement, or they can fix it on the spot if needed.

Fortunately, with some DIY skills and the correct tools, you can usually restore your uPVC mechanism back to good condition. First, you must identify the reason your door handle is slipping or sloppy. The strike receiver of the lock may not be set properly or the rubber for the stroke may have moved and not been seated properly.

If you're unable to lock the door, it could be that the locking mechanism is damaged. This is more likely when the door has been hit frequently or is old. If you are unable to lock the door by pressing the handle down the uPVC gearbox is likely to have failed. Locksmiths can fix this gearbox so that your doors will work again.

One of the most common issues with uPVC locks is that they tend to shrink. This is due to changes in the weather, and can cause the lock to shrink and shift. The solution to this is to take off the screw that is holding the strike plate, and then twist it, but you should only do this if you are experienced in how to do it safely.

An effective way to determine whether a strike plate is misaligned is to test it with lipstick. Apply lipstick to the latch and then cover it with masking tape. If the latch strikes the tape component in the right way it will leave an indentation on the lipstick where it joins with the strike plate. If the marks appear to be slightly off, tighten the mounting screws and/or expand the hole on the strike plate.

Stuck door

If a door becomes stuck or jammed it can be an indication of a problem. It is usually a sign that the mechanism has failed or the euro cylinder is not in alignment. These issues are typically simple to fix with a local locksmith. They will also offer suggestions on how to keep your door.

There are a variety of ways to fix a stuck door, depending on the cause. One of the most frequent issues is that there's too much paint on the edges of the door where it hits the frame. If this is the issue then you can apply chalk along the edge of the door and then close and open it a few times to observe where the door bumps or rubs against the frame. This will give you a good idea of where to start with sanding off the paint and then repainting.

The hinges could also be out of alignment. This could be caused by various reasons, such as children hitting the door for a long period of time. Make sure that the alignment is correct for each hinge and tighten any loose screws. It is also a good idea to remove the front door and then use a woodworking plane to smooth any rough edges in the frame.

It is also a good idea to lubricate both the lock and handle. It will be easier to open and shut the door if you lubricate the handle and lock particularly in the event that the hardware is severely damaged or corroded. You can spray Teflon on the lock or use powdered graphite.
